What is hereditary hemorrhagic telangiectasia?
Hereditary hemorrhagic telangiectasia is a disorder that results in the development of multiple abnormalities in the blood vessels.
In the circulatory system, blood carrying oxygen from the lungs is normally pumped by the heart into the arteries at high pressure. The pressure allows the blood to make its way through the arteries to the smaller vessels (arterioles and capillaries) that supply oxygen to the body's tissues. By the time blood reaches the capillaries, the pressure is much lower. The blood then proceeds from the capillaries into veins, through which it eventually returns to the heart.
In hereditary hemorrhagic telangiectasia, some arterial vessels flow directly into veins rather than into the capillaries. These abnormalities are called arteriovenous malformations. When they occur in vessels near the surface of the skin, where they are visible as red markings, they are known as telangiectases (the singular is telangiectasia).
Without the normal buffer of the capillaries, the blood moves from the arteries at high pressure into the thinner walled, less elastic veins. The extra pressure tends to strain and enlarge these blood vessels, and may result in compression or irritation of adjacent tissues and frequent episodes of severe bleeding (hemorrhage). Nosebleeds are very common in people with hereditary hemorrhagic telangiectasia, and more serious problems may arise from hemorrhages in the brain, liver, lungs, or other organs.

Autosomal dominant gene
- An autosomal dominant gene is one that occurs on an autosomal (non-sex determining) chromosome. As it is dominant, the phenotype it gives will be expressed even if the gene is heterozygous. This contrasts with recessivehomozygous to be expressed.
- The chances of an autosomal dominant disorder being inherited are 50% if one parent is heterozygous for the mutant gene and the other is homozygous for the normal, or 'wild-type', gene. This is because the offspring will always inherit a normal gene from the parent carrying the wild-type genes, and will have a 50% chance of inheriting the mutant gene from the other parent. If the mutant gene is inherited, the offspring will be heterozygous for the mutant gene, and will suffer from the disorder. If the parent with the disorder is homozygous for the gene, the offspring produced from mating with an unaffected parent will always have the disorder. See Mendelian inheritance.
- The term vertical transmission refers to the concept that autosomal dominant disorders are inherited through generations. This is obvious when you examine the pedigree chart of a family for a particular trait. Because males and females are equally affected, they are equally likely to have affected children.
- Although the mutated gene should be present in successive generations in which there are more than one or two offspring, it may appear that a generation is skipped if there is reduced penetrance.

Epidemiology
- HHT occurs mainly in whites (1:5,000), more in certain areas of France, but much less in blacks (1 in 1 million). It is found in all continents throughout the world. It is also seen with increased frequency in Mormon families from Utah.

HHT Complex article
- HHT is a disorder that is inherited in an autosomal dominant fashion, although 20% of patients are unaware of a positive family history, partly because the lesions may be minimal and because 10% of patients have no episodes of bleeding. The homozygous condition probably is fatal. Histopathologic studies reveal large, irregular, thinly walled blood vessels, but the pathogenesis has not been fully established. One current theory states that systemic nevus vascular damage may not be equally expressed in all individuals with HHT. Individuals with blood group type O are affected more often, whereas males and females are affected equally. Coagulation abnormalities and increased fibrinolytic activity in the lesions may contribute to the tendency for bleeding.
